>I created a WinForm form from the out-of-the-box base form. How can I now re-define it to be based on a custom form clas my own class library that I want to build?
>
>
>Where would I go to tell the form what it is based on?

In 2.0? You are going to have to click the "Show all Files" button and open the treemenu next to your form. There should be a vb.designer file (or something similar... don't have a winforms project handy).
